Mixer Elbow - Thread Sealant . . . Yes or No ?
The mixer
elbow
on my
yanmar
ysb8 is not the tightest fit.
I have used teflon tape but this remedy only lasts for a little while before it blows it out.
Any suggestions for a better seal?

Use a high temp RTV
sealant
such as from Permatex. Chuck

Sounds like the threads are shot. High Temp RTV (Room Temerature Vulcanizing) is a temp fix.......
